    Llanrwst, Conwy, LL26 0PN

    Llanrwst

    The 25km Gwydir Mawr Trail is a proper mountain bike trail in every sense of the term. It incorporates the shorter Gwydir Bach trail, which is a 8.7km version taking between 45 to 90 minutes to complete.

    Hafna Mine, Nant Bwlch Haearn Road, Trefriw, Conwy, LL27 0JB

    Telephone

    0300 0680300

    Trefriw

    This trail leads across the forest-clad hillsides, passing deep cuttings, capped mine shafts, tunnel entrances and the remains of long-abandoned mills, where generations of miners toiled to extract lead and zinc ore from the hillsides.

    Cayley Promenade, Rhos-on-Sea, Conwy, LL28 4EP

    Rhos-on-Sea

    The Rhos-on-Sea Heritage Trail takes in 25 historic sites in just 3 hours, including St Trillo's Chapel (the smallest church in Britain) and the remains of Bryn Euryn - a 5th Century hill fort with stunning views.
